总地来说,margin负值就相当于从相应的边减少对应值的宽/高。(例如:margin-top:-50px ,就相当于...
第一行是margin-left负值,第二行没有margin,第三行margin-right负值 body{padding:0;margin:0;background-color:#bbb; font-family: monospace; /*等宽字体*/ } p{outline:0px solid red;} p{margin-left:0;margin-right:0;} p{margin-top:0;margin-bottom:0;} .yellow{background-color:yellow;} ....
1.直接在css中设置left生效的前提是必须设置父容器position:absolute或relative,如果不设置则会以最近一个定位的父对象为参考点,。margin-left则不用设position也可以用。 2,通常情况下,我们元素的position属性的值默认为static 就是没有定位,这个时候你给这个元素设置的left,right,bottom,top这些偏移属性都是没有效果...
边界margin和补白padding(依据国内出版社的翻译惯例,margin被翻译成边界,padding被翻译成补白,译者依照习惯翻译。但译者认为,margin翻译成外边距,padding翻译成内边距更为直白和形象。你可以依据自己的习惯来适应这两种不同的译法。——译者注)是隔开元素最常用的两个属性。边界是元素外边的距离,而...
left是指对象的左上角的X坐标 margin-left,要搞明白这个问题,你先要看一下CSS盒模型 内容到边框的距离叫PADDING,叫内边距 如果一个DIV名叫A;左边有一个DIV叫B,margin为O;那么 A 的margin-left是表现为A左边框到这个B的边框的距离
关于这两种写法,主要是为了解决浏览器的兼容问题而提出来的,现在在IE7和IE8中用的是margin-left这样的写法,但是现在还有不少用户所使用的是IE6,_margin-left是特地针对IE6识别的。现在的浏览器比较多,但是还是以IE和火狐(Firefox)为主,在进行网页的结构布局时,IE8和Firefox是基本支持w3c标准的,IE7也比较规范,但...
这篇文章主要介绍web开发中使用margin-left和margin-right需要注意什么,文中介绍的非常详细,具有一定的参考价值,感兴趣的小伙伴们一定要看完!如图所示:效�...
而margin-left需要的是它父元素的左边,就从它父级元素的左边开始算起。Margin,边缘,找到边开始算。直接left意思放在什么的left。两者是可以叠加的。堪称他们是移动的块,每次定位生效,就会成为一个新的位置是下一个定位的起点。 注意:right可以定位右边(relative和absolute还有区别),但是margin-right不能定位。©...
top,left,bottom,right 的百分比值都是相对于元素的父元素宽度,注意没有高度 margin-left/margin-top/padding-left/pading-top 也都是相对于父元素的宽度,没高度的事儿 当改变元素的 writing-mode 由 横向 变为 纵向 marg
在本讲座中,我们聚焦于使用DIV+CSS创建网页时涉及到的边距属性,包括内边距(padding)和外边距(margin),以及CSS3的box-shadow属性和box-sizing属性。 内边距(padding)是元素内容区域与边框之间的空间。CSS... Firefox下margin-top会出错 所谓`margin`折叠,指的是两个或多个盒子模型之间的相邻`margin`属性结合为一...